Going to work six days a week is definitely stressful so it’s advisable that we relax once in a while.

While in Davao last week, I got the chance to unwind and feel the beauty of Mother Nature when I and other journalists from Cagayan de Oro and Bukidnon visited Eden Nature Park and Resort upon the invitation of AboitizPower.

Actually, the Eden tour was just part of a three-day media tour that AboitizPower organized. It was just a side trip since the main purpose of the Davao visit was a tour of the company’s run-of-river hydro plant in Davao del Sur.

And the side trip was very relaxing, what with the greens and fresh air that we got while touring the whole park on board Eden’s shuttle. What I saw was a fry cry from what was Eden eight years ago during my last visit.

We toured the park’s different natural and man-made amenities and had stops in between for picture taking.

What’s amusing is that the park makes use of organic vegetables and herbs direct from its own garden.

Among the must-see facilities at the park that tourists would surely love are the fishing village, campsite and camp huts, amphitheatre and flower garden, deer park, Lola’s Garden, Tinubdan that leads one to a “cultural journey into the heartland of indigenous wisdom,” birdwalk, Matinlo pond and sports field where you can try the zipline, do horseback riding and play soccer.

There is also a prayer garden and a chapel if you want to meditate. Our short stopover at Eden Nature Park and Resort had even made my love for greens and nature soar. I can’t wait to visit the park again and feel much more rejuvenated at the beauty of God’s creations.
